Industrial architects approach the use of digital twins in building HVAC optimization in their designs by utilizing advanced software and simulation tools to create a virtual replica or simulation of the physical building and its components. This allows architects and engineers to analyze different scenarios and test various heating, ventilation, and air conditioning (HVAC) strategies without requiring the cost, time, and energy of physical testing.

Digital twin technology enables architects to track a building's performance in real-time and make necessary changes to optimize the building's energy efficiency, reduce energy costs, and extend the life span of HVAC components. Moreover, architects can use this technology to identify, troubleshoot, and fix any issues before they occur with the physical building, thereby preventing costly downtime in the maintenance of the HVAC system.
